Words used by a system that cannot be used for any other purpose are called __________ words. For example, in oracle sql, the word initial cannot be used to name tables or columns

Respuesta :

ibnahmadbello
ibnahmadbello ibnahmadbello
  • 03-12-2019

Answer:

Reserved words

Explanation:

Reserved words are words that have predefined meaning in a system and cannot be use for another purpose like naming. Reserved word also contain keywords; that is, key words are reserved words.
